Dog Walking prices in Etwatwa
| Job size | Low | Typical | High |
|---|---|---|---|
| 30-minute walk Standard neighbourhood or estate walk | ZAR 75 | ZAR 110 | ZAR 170 |
| 60-minute walk Full-hour walk or park outing | ZAR 110 | ZAR 160 | ZAR 230 |
| Weekly package (5 walks) Five 30-minute weekday walks | ZAR 370 | ZAR 510 | ZAR 740 |
How to hire a dog walking pro in South Africa
- Ask for references and ID — access to your property is the key trust issue
- Confirm insurance where available
- Agree security protocol (alarm codes, gate access, estate sign-in)
- Do a meet-and-greet
- Check group sizes for park walks
- Agree photo reports
Dog walking is unregulated in South Africa; the practical considerations are estate/complex access protocols and home security when granting property access, which professional services handle with vetted, referenced staff.

Frequently asked questions
How much does a dog walker cost?
Walkers price per walk: a 30-minute solo walk costs less than an hour, and group walks are cheaper per dog than private ones. Weekly packages (5 walks) usually discount 10-20% off single-walk rates.
Group walk or solo walk — which is better for my dog?
Sociable, recall-trained dogs thrive on group walks and they cost less. Reactive dogs, puppies, and seniors do better solo. A good walker will assess your dog before adding them to a group.
Do dog walkers need a licence?
In most countries, no licence exists for dog walking — anyone can start. Insurance, pet first-aid training and references are the real trust signals. Some cities cap the number of dogs walked at once in public parks.
What happens if my dog is injured on a walk?
A professional walker carries pet-care liability insurance covering vet fees for injuries in their care, has your vet's details on file, and contacts you immediately. Confirm all three before the first walk.

What does a dog walker cost in South Africa?
A 30-minute walk typically runs R80-180 and an hour R120-250, with weekly packages at R400-800. Security-estate walkers who know the sign-in drill are the norm in the suburbs.
